Transaction 22293a83ee901ebeef2138c72e1decfe0700169f3e75c6ae4cbe27a0831eb2f1
1 Input
1 Output
-
22293a83ee901ebeef2138c72e1decfe0700169f3e75c6ae4cbe27a0831eb2f1:0
- value
- 625752
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5c7bc3465431a8250796567ac5f2cae164621248 OP_EQUAL
- address
- 3A82MP6FFngkkNFgh5guvhUBES7Y7fXreK